Mediapart was originally a for-profit business. In 2018, the newspaper was converted by shareholders into a non-profit trust in order to fully protect its independence. Le Fond pour une Presse Libre is a non-profit trust created to secure the financial and editorial independence of Mediapart in

income is only derived from paid subscribers. Unlike most French newspapers, Mediapart refuses to display any advertising. It also refuses all commercial partnerships. Mediapart's official slogan is "Only our readers can buy us".
